When it comes to the temperature of 'conservation champagne', the ideal temperature is generally somewhat chilled, around 7 to 9 degrees Celsius. Too high or too low temperatures can impact the taste.

The 'durée de conservation champagne' or the duration of preserving champagne can extend from few days to years, depending on the kind of the champagne. However, once the bottle is opened, the duration decreases significantly.

For 'conservation champagne ouvert' or opened champagne, it is best consumed within 3-5 days of opening to maximize its taste and fizz. After that, the champagne starts to lose its characteristics.
